Why These Are the Top Honda Repair Auto Repair Shops in Bow

The Honda repair market for Bow, NH, residents is characterized by high-quality options concentrated in the adjacent city of Concord. The competition is strong, featuring a clear tiered structure. At the top is the authorized dealership (**Concord Auto Center**), which commands a premium price but offers the highest level of factory-specific expertise, especially for warranty work, complex hybrid systems, and requiring genuine parts. The independent sector is represented by highly competent shops like **Autotech of Concord** and **Car Guys Auto Repair**, which compete on value, personalized service, and often deeper mechanical experience with older or modified Honda models. Typical pricing follows this structure: dealership labor rates are the highest, often 15-25% more than independents. Independent specialist labor rates are still premium due to their expertise but provide significant savings on parts markup. Overall, a Bow resident has access to a robust and competitive market for Honda repair, ensuring quality service for everything from a daily-driver Accord to a high-performance Civic Type R.

What are the most common Honda repair issues you see in Bow, NH, and are they related to our local climate or roads?

In Bow, we frequently address issues related to Honda's Variable Valve Timing (VVT) solenoids and front suspension components like control arms and struts. The region's cold winters and road salt can accelerate corrosion, while rough, frost-heaved roads contribute to premature suspension wear, making these services common for local Honda owners.

When should I seek service for my Honda's warning lights, like the maintenance minder or check engine light, in Bow?

Address warning lights immediately, especially before Bow's harsh winter sets in. The maintenance minder system is specific to Honda and provides tailored service codes; a local specialist can accurately interpret these. A check engine light could indicate issues that worsen in cold weather, like emissions or sensor problems.

What local driving conditions in Bow should influence my Honda's maintenance schedule?

Bow's seasonal extremes demand attention. Prioritize undercarriage washes to combat winter salt corrosion and more frequent inspections of brakes, batteries, and cooling systems. The hilly terrain and stop-and-go traffic on routes like I-93 can lead to faster brake wear, so adhere to your Honda's maintenance minder but consider more frequent checks.
